§ 13A-12-3.2 — Delivery Sale to Persons Under Legal Minimum Age Prohibited; Acceptance of Purchase Order

Text

(a)No person shall make a delivery sale of cigarettes to any individual who is under the legal minimum age.
(b)Each person accepting a purchase order for a delivery sale shall comply with the provisions of this chapter and all other laws of this state generally applicable to sales of cigarettes that occur within this state, including, but not limited to, those laws imposing excise taxes, sales taxes, license and revenue-stamping requirements, and escrow payment obligations.
(c)Violations of the delivery sales statutes shall, in addition to any other penalty provided by law, be subject to the penalties provided under subsection (b) of Section 8-19-12.
